Enable 93XX via the communication module

Step

Procedure

Comments

1.

Set C0005 to th value
"xxx3"

The value "xxx3" of the Lenze parameter C0005 (control of the
controller via CANopen) can be set with the GDC, keypad XT or
directly via CANopen.
Example for the first commissioning with the signal configuration
"1013":
Write (C0005 = 1013)

l

Index = 5FFA

hex

(resulting from: 5FFF

hex

− (C0005)

hex

)

l

Subindex: 0

l

Value: 10130000

dec

(resulting from: C0005 = 1013 x 10000)

2.

Set C0142 = 0

See "Protection against uncontrolled restart" (

^ 73).

3.

Assign 28 to HIGH
level

The terminal 28 (controller enable) is always active and must be
assigned to HIGH level during CANopen operation. Otherwise the
controller cannot be enabled via CANopen.

4.

Assign terminal E1 to
HIGH level

If the signal configuration C0005 = 1013, the QSP function (quick
stop) is assigned to the digital input terminals E1 and E2 in
connection with the right/left change−over and thus always active.

5.

Connect terminal
X5/A1 to

l

X5/28 and

l

X5/E1

Only affects the signal configuration C0005 = xx13
With this signal configuration the terminal A1 is switched as voltage
output.

6.

The controller now accepts parameter data and process data.

Enable ECSXX via the communication module

Step

Procedure

Comments

1.

Select control
interface "AIF" via
code.

See documentation of the corresponding ECS controller.

2.

Set C0142 = 0

See "Protection against uncontrolled restart" (

^ 73).

3.

Assign terminals
X6/SI1 and X6/SI2 to
HIGH level

The terminals X6/SI1 (controller enable/inhibit) and X6/SI2 (pulse
enable/inhibit) are always active and must be assigned to HIGH
level during CANopen operation. Otherwise, the controller cannot
be enabled via CANopen.

4.

The controller now accepts parameter data and process data.
